Overview

SSLStrip is a notorious tool used for man-in-the-middle (MITM) attacks, developed by Moxie Marlinspike in 2009. It works by intercepting HTTPS connections and downgrading them to HTTP, allowing attackers to eavesdrop on sensitive information. 👥 Moxie Marlinspike: The Creator of SSLStrip

Moxie Marlinspike is a well-known cryptographer and computer security researcher. He is also the creator of Signal, a popular encrypted messaging app. Marlinspike's work on SSLStrip has been influential in the field of cybersecurity. He has also co-authored the Signal Protocol encryption used by many messaging apps, including WhatsApp and Facebook Messenger. 🔍 How SSLStrip Works

SSLStrip works by intercepting the communication between a user's browser and a website. It then strips the SSL encryption from the website, allowing the attacker to intercept sensitive information. This is done by modifying the HTTP requests and responses between the user's browser and the website. HTTPS is used to secure online communication, but SSLStrip can bypass this security measure. 🚨 Man-in-the-Middle Attacks

Man-in-the-middle attacks are a type of cyber attack where an attacker intercepts the communication between two parties. This can be done using SSLStrip or other tools. Man-in-the-middle attacks can be used to steal sensitive information, such as passwords or credit card numbers. They can also be used to install malware on a user's device.
